Whispers of the Void: The Betrayal of the Heartstone

In the heart of the Great Continent, where the essence of the world was woven into the very fabric of existence, lay the city of Elysium. Here, the most powerful souls were bound to Heartstones, magical crystals that served as the anchors of their life force. Among these souls was Lin Yun, a warrior whose heartstone glowed with an ethereal light, marking her as a reincarnated immortal.

The story of Lin Yun's journey began in the realm of the void, where she had once been a revered immortal, her name whispered in reverence by all who heard it. But as fate would have it, her heartstone was stolen, and her soul cast into the mortal world, reborn as a human.

Now, in the mortal realm, Lin Yun had spent years honing her skills, learning the ways of the martial arts and the arcane arts, all in the hopes of one day reclaiming her heartstone and returning to the realm of the void. She had become the headmaster of the Azure Dragon Monastery, a place of learning and power, where she had gathered a group of the most promising students.

One of these students was Xiao Li, a young man whose heartstone was as bright and pure as Lin Yun's. Xiao Li had always admired Lin Yun, seeing her as a beacon of hope and strength. He had dedicated his life to learning from her, hoping to one day reach her level of mastery.

But Xiao Li's admiration was not to last. As the years passed, his heartstone began to flicker with a strange, dark energy. It was a sign that something was amiss, that Xiao Li's soul was being corrupted by an external force.

Lin Yun noticed the change, but she could not understand its source. She was certain that Xiao Li's spirit was pure, that he could not be the one who had stolen her heartstone. But as the corruption grew, Xiao Li's behavior changed. He became distant, his once sharp mind clouded by a strange, insatiable hunger.

One night, as the moon hung low and the stars whispered secrets to the world, Xiao Li approached Lin Yun. His eyes were wide with a fear that Lin Yun had never seen before. "Master," he whispered, "I have failed you. The void has claimed me, and I do not know how to escape its grip."

Lin Yun's heart sank. She had known that the void was a dangerous place, but she had never thought it could reach into her students' souls. She had to act quickly, before Xiao Li's corruption spread to others.

"Xiao Li," she said, her voice steady despite the panic that gnawed at her insides, "you must trust me. I will help you find a way to break the void's hold on you."

But as Lin Yun began to search for a way to help Xiao Li, she discovered that the void was not the only threat. The Azure Dragon Monastery was under attack by a mysterious force, one that seemed to be using Xiao Li's corruption to its advantage.

Lin Yun confronted the enemy, a powerful sorcerer whose eyes were filled with a cold, calculating light. "You have no right to interfere in my plans," the sorcerer sneered, "I am the one who controls the void, and I will use it to reshape the world."

Lin Yun fought with all her might, but the sorcerer's power was overwhelming. In the heat of battle, Lin Yun's heartstone began to glow with a blinding light, and she felt a connection to the void that she had never felt before. It was as if the void was calling to her, drawing her deeper into its dark embrace.

Just as it seemed that Lin Yun was about to succumb to the void's power, Xiao Li stepped forward. His eyes were filled with a newfound determination, and he unleashed a spell that sent the sorcerer reeling. "Master, I have repented," he said, his voice filled with emotion, "I will do whatever it takes to make things right."

Lin Yun nodded, her heart swelling with pride. "Xiao Li, you have done well. Now, let's find a way to seal the void's influence and restore peace to the monastery."

Together, they began to search for the source of the void's corruption, eventually discovering a hidden chamber beneath the monastery. Inside, they found a massive, pulsating crystal, its surface covered in strange symbols and runes.

"This is it," Lin Yun said, her voice filled with resolve, "the heart of the void's influence."

Xiao Li approached the crystal, his hands trembling with anticipation. "I will break the bond between this crystal and the void," he said, his voice steady. "But I need your help, Master."

Lin Yun stepped forward, placing her hand on Xiao Li's shoulder. "I will be with you, until the end."

With a deep breath, Xiao Li began to cast a powerful spell, his voice rising in pitch as he chanted the ancient incantations. The crystal began to vibrate, its surface crackling with energy. Lin Yun could feel the void's power being drawn away, its grip on the monastery and its students weakening.

But just as Xiao Li was about to complete the spell, the sorcerer attacked once more. This time, Lin Yun was ready. She unleashed her own spell, a blast of pure energy that sent the sorcerer flying back.

Xiao Li finished his spell, and the crystal shattered, its fragments falling to the ground. The void's influence was gone, and the monastery was safe once more.

Lin Yun and Xiao Li stood together, breathing heavily, their eyes reflecting the relief that had washed over them. "We did it, Master," Xiao Li said, his voice filled with gratitude.

Lin Yun smiled, her eyes twinkling with pride. "We did it, Xiao Li. But the journey is far from over. We must continue to protect the monastery and its students, and ensure that the void's influence does not return."

And so, Lin Yun and Xiao Li stood as a beacon of hope, ready to face whatever challenges lay ahead. For in the realm of the void, the battle for the soul was never truly over.
